What Is the Cost of Living Near Aurora?

Understanding the cost of living near Aurora is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Select Super Market.
Aurora's Cost of Living Index is approximately 109.5 (9.5% more expensive than US average; 3.9% more than CO average). Large Denver suburb, housing costs above US average. RTD Light Rail/Bus access. When planning your budget based on a salary from Select Super Market,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,500 - $2,200+ A significant portion of Select Super Market sal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$114 (RTD monthly regional p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$410 - $610 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$380 - $700+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$690+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,904 - $4,424+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
